Abstract

In the current paper a generalized mathematical model for control of energy flows in electric and hybrid vehicles is proposed. This solution includes an electric motor and internal combustion engine with their control. The main objective of this study is to estimate the optimal distribution of energy between several supplying sources. The used methodology is described with mathematical equations. The proposed model is realized in the environment MATLAB/Simulink. The generalized model allow better control and optimization of the entire system during acceleration and regenerative braking processes. [ABSTRACT FROM AUTHOR]
